**Checklist item 7 — soft deletes on `orders`**

Heads up: this release flips the `orders` table in Pennywhistle to soft deletes. Rows get a `deleted_at` timestamp instead of vanishing, so if a merchant screams about missing orders, check that column before panicking. The nightly purge job is paused for two weeks as a safety net. Confirm the migration ran by matching the build token below.

build token for tajeg-bajep: htk14_409ba9df6b8acb

Ticket: SketchLoom undo/redo service auth failing

Hey sec review folks — the history service behind SketchLoom's diagram editor (the thing that stores undo/redo snapshots) started rejecting calls Tuesday. Root cause: the service credential expired and nobody got the renewal ping. Undo works locally but redo across sessions is dead. Marta rotated the credential this morning and confirmed the history stack replays cleanly. Flagging here for audit trail purposes. The replacement key for the snapshot service is below.

API key for kageg-yawip: vxb15-hPYGepB2Ktrw1iB

Sidecar: Quillmetric aggregator. If host metrics flatline, restart the sidecar first, not the app pod. Check the flush queue depth; over 10k means the upstream Dunmore collector is down — page storage, don't retry locally. Config lives in the pod annotations. After restart, confirm emission resumes and note the trace token printed below.

pipeline stamp: htk3_2c5

Action item from the Brightledger incident: accruals posted during the Tuesday outage were double-counted because the retry worker didn't check for existing entries. Since you're picking this up — add an idempotency key to each accrual write and backfill the dupes from last week. Should be a day or two of work. The dedup script and affected member list are posted here.

wiki page, kahog-hahig: https://vault.zemvargrid.internal/display/deploy/repo/settings/merge_requests/job/settings/6f3b933774dbc5320a4daa18